Associations among the genome, rumen metabolome, ruminal bacteria, and milk production in early-lactation holsteins

HIGHLIGHTS

  • who: H.M. Golder from the Sydney Institute of Agriculture, School of Life and Environmental Sciences, Faculty of Science, The University of Sydney, Camden, NSW have published the Article: Associations among the genome, rumen metabolome, ruminal bacteria, and milk production in early-lactation Holsteins, in the Journal: (JOURNAL)
  • what: Despite a limited sample size this study provides evidence of interactions between the mammalian genome the rumen metabolome ruminal bacteria and milk protein percentage. The aim of this study was to explore the aforementioned associations by GWAS in early-lactation dairy cattle from a range of . . .
